Pipeline ordering was fragmented across crates before `beskid_pipeline` phase ids.
Context
Reference compiler must emit stable
beskid_pipelinephase events from parse throughlower.readywithout reordering semantic gates relative to mod boundaries.Decision
Phase literals are defined in
compiler/crates/beskid_pipeline/src/phases.rsand asserted by conformance tests; CLI/LSP observers rely on the same ids.Consequences
Reordering phases requires an ADR and registry updates.

- Build and run command paths must use the same lowering order for parity.
- Semantic error diagnostics must stop lowering before backend code generation.
- Parse diagnostics source naming differences must be documented (
pathvs"<memory>"). - Entrypoint lookup must use post-resolution typed metadata from the same lowering result.
